Transaction fb14bec0610dadd3259a13c1d081d5f32c2d1461374139e5177d0e211fd58f25
1 Input
1 Output
-
fb14bec0610dadd3259a13c1d081d5f32c2d1461374139e5177d0e211fd58f25:0
- value
- 267775268
- script pubkey
- OP_0 OP_PUSHBYTES_20 01187ca2c2a1eb68a8c7b32389107c6c5ef1c774
- address
- bc1qqyv8egkz584k32x8kv3cjyrud300r3m54ptl9m